Alienware X51 R2
My son received an Alienware X 51 R2 for x-mas two years and he wants to upgrade the video graphics card from the NVIDIA GeForce GTX 680 to MSI GeForce GTX 1070 Armored 8G. My question is can we update with the current case and power supply, or do we need to need to consider a new case and transfer all of the guts into a new, large tower case with a new power supply? If the latter, is it as easy as it sounds and are there specifics to a new case we should be concerned with?

well a OEM founders version 1070 fits ... i upgraded to one myself from the 970 gtx in my X51 R3 .. the issue is it need to exhaust heat out the back not inside the case as these cards run hot, and they need to meet the size restriction of the case.. ... as for your current being a 680... idk maybe a 670 or 660.. but thats besides the point :O haha
anyway if the card you get dosent fit moving to another case isnt really an option since the power supply connection are dell only so a standard psu WILL NOT work with the motherboard so would require a new motherboard, video and windows OS to swap to a new case as cpu, ram and hdd's will swap over no problem..
otherwise its well documented around the web and on these forums that even a 1080 can be done..
